Q: Is 46,255,430 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 46,255,430 is a composite number.

Why is 46,255,430 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 46,255,430 can be evenly divided by 1 2 5 10 13 26 65 130 355,811 711,622 1,779,055 3,558,110 4,625,543 9,251,086 23,127,715 and 46,255,430, with no remainder.

Since 46,255,430 cannot be divided by just 1 and 46,255,430, it is a composite number.
